T&T, El Salvador face off

Trinidad and Tobago will host El Salvador tonight in a crucial CONCACAF World Cup qualifier at the Hasely Crawford Stadium.



The Trinidadians, who have only two points from five outings, need a victory to renew their dream of reaching their second World Cup finals.



Both teams will be familiar with each other, having met four times in the last two year. T&T won two matches, El Salvador took one while the other finished in a draw.



In another match in the group, the United States will face host Mexico at Estadio Azteca.



The United States will be aiming for revenge after going down 5-0 to Mexico in the CONCACAF Gold Cup final 17 days ago.



Costa Rica lead the CONCACAF qualifying with 12 points, followed by the United States (10), Honduras (7), Mexico (6), El Salvador (5) and Trinidad and Tobago (2).



The top three advance automatically to South Africa, while the fourth placed team faces a play-off with the fifth placed team from South America for another berth.
